# Current
### [DNS Servers](https://nixnet.xyz/dns) & [Tor exits](https://nixnet.xyz/tor-nodes)
I have three servers running a Tor exit and a recursive DNS resolver each. These are $3.50/mo from [BuyVM](https://buyvm.net) ([Slice 1024](https://buyvm.net/kvm-dedicated-server-slices/))
**Total:** $10.50/mo
### [Status Page](https://status.nixnet.xyz)
The status page is running on [Slice 512](https://buyvm.net/kvm-dedicated-server-slices/) from [BuyVM](https://buyvm.net) and it costs from $2.00/mo
### Main
My main server running everything else is the [2000 G8 VPS](https://www.netcup.eu/vserver/vps.php) from [netcup GmbH](https://netcup.eu).
**Total:** ~$20.34/mo*
### Overall: ~$32.84/mo

### [Postal](https://github.com/atech/postal)
Postal is an open source alternative to [Mailgun](https://www.mailgun.com/), [SendGrid](https://sendgrid.com/), [Postmark](https://postmarkapp.com/), etc. It's a mail server meant for use by websites, applications, developers, etc. I want to host this for people so they can stop using the proprietary and intrusive solutions listed above. Postal would run on a separate server from the rest as well, [Slice 1024](https://buyvm.net/kvm-dedicated-server-slices/) in Luxembourg.
**Total:** 3.50/mo
